What is a WPC/PVC chaukhat?
WPC (Wood Plastic Composite) is a hybrid material composed of wood fibers and thermoplastics; it offers enhanced durability while imparting a natural, wood-like appearance. P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ride) is a completely synthetic plastic material, renowned for its strength, water resistance, and longevity. It is visually appealing and easy to work with. Here is some key point.
1. Waterproof and moisture-proof
WPC (Wood Plastic Composite) is a hybrid material; it avoids wooden frames that absorb moisture and swell. A WPC/PVC chaukhat is completely waterproof. This makes them ideal for bathrooms, kitchens, and coastal areas.
2. Termite- and pest-proof
One of the major problems associated with wooden frames is termite infestation. WPC and PVC materials remain completely safe from termites and other insects, thereby ensuring their superior performance over the long term.
3. High Durability
WPC (Wood Plastic Composite) and PVC door frames neither crack, warp, nor rot over time. They retain their shape and strength even under extremely harsh weather conditions.
4. Low Maintenance
There is no need to polish or paint it regularly. A simple wipe-down with a damp cloth is sufficient to keep it looking clean and fresh. This is precisely why it is in higher demand compared to traditional, conventional products.
5. Eco-Friendly Option
WPC, in particular, is manufactured using recycled materials, thereby reducing the need for felling trees and promoting sustainable construction. It is entirely eco-friendly and, additionally, termite-proof.
6. Easy Installation
WPC/PVC door frames are lightweight and simple to install, resulting in savings on both time and labor costs. They serve as an excellent choice for new construction projects, as well as for replacing old, deteriorated wooden frames (retrofitting).
7. Fire-Retardant Properties
Many WPC and PVC door frames possess fire-retardant properties, providing an additional layer of safety and protection for your home. This feature makes their usage even more advantageous and appealing.

Cost Considerations
Although the initial cost of WPC/PVC door frames may be slightly higher compared to low-quality wood, they prove to be more economical in the long run because
They require zero maintenance.
They offer exceptional longevity.
They have no pest control expenses.
